client is trying to capture a site and is having issues with the finished product being in a language other then the desired English version. All international versions of the site are hosted in the one location and it uses scripts to determine the language displayed. these scripts do no appear to be active in the capture and whilst the index page is in english the other pages have been captured in other languages such as chinease or Swedish. Is there something in the advanced options that will tell the capture program to only download the English or Australian content or is OLEP not going to cope with this site that well?

I think, he should remove the Project downloaded files and change its Properties - in the URL Filters - Filename section select Custom... and add:

setcountry.asp

to the Excluded filename keywords. This should disable loading the language switching scripts.

Click the OK button and download the Project again.
